My was droped before i bought it and i have pretty bad camber rear and front. I need to fix this before i get new tires. I saw the kits for the front, however my rear is still bad is there any way for me to fix my rear camber.

As far as I know there are no kits to alter the rear camber settings. It is seldom an issue. Do you have your rear readings? Post them and lets see if we can better advise you.

If indeed the rears need correction you would probably need to find a body whop with the skill to pull the body to alter the readings. Not cheap.
